Plato recognized the economic basis of social life and in his republic organized a model society on the basis of a careful division of labor. History of economic thought the term economics was coined around 1870 and popularized by alfred marshall, as a substitute for the earlier term political economy which has been used through the 1819th centuries, with adam smith, david ricardo and karl marx as its main thinkers and which.
